Should I Give My Ps4 A Static Ip?

Setting up the static IP address in your gaming console is needed to establish port forwarding in your router. Port forwarding allows data from Internet or gaming applications to pass through the firewall of the router. This will help ensure a smooth and seamless connectivity for gaming and video streaming.

Does PS4 have a static IP?

The IP address on your PlayStation 4 can be static or dynamic. A dynamic IP address changes each time you restart your console or router, while a static IP does not change.

Should I use static IP?

It is ideal to use a static IP address for devices on your network that will need to be accessed very reliably by other systems or devices on the network. A device set with a static IP address makes sure that the device is easily found on the network, since the IP address will not change.

What DNS settings should I use for PS4?

Playstation 4:

  • From the PS4 Menu, scroll right to Settings > Network > Set Up Internet Connection > Select either Wi-Fi or LAN cable (Wired)
  • From there, enter the Primary DNS as “208.67.222.222” and the Secondary DNS as “208.67.220.220”

Do I have dynamic or static IP?

Under system preferences, select Network and then “Advanced”, then go to TCP/IP. Under “Configure IPv4” if you see MANUALLY you have a static IP address and if you see USING DHCP you have a dynamic IP address.

What’s a good static IP address?

Since the default DHCP address range is between 100 and 149, you’ll want to avoid all of the addresses between 192.168. 1.100 and 192.168. 1.149 when you’re assigning static IP addresses. That leaves the ranges from 2-99 and from 150-254 wide open, which is usually plenty for most home networks.

How do I lower my ping on PS4?

What are some ways to lower ping on PS4?

  1. Check your internet connection.
  2. Connect PS4 via cable instead of WLAN.
  3. Use a VPN.
  4. Change the DNS server configuration on PS4.
  5. Play on servers that are geographically closer to you.

What is the best IP address for gaming?

Some of the most trustworthy, high-performance DNS public resolvers and their IPv4 DNS addresses include:

  • Cisco OpenDNS: 208.67. 222.222 and 208.67. 220.220;
  • Cloudflare 1.1. 1.1: 1.1. 1.1 and 1.0. 0.1;
  • Google Public DNS: 8.8. 8.8 and 8.8. 4.4; and.
  • Quad9: 9.9. 9.9 and 149.112. 112.112.

Is changing DNS safe?

Switching from your current DNS server to another one is very safe and will never harm your computer or device.It might be because the DNS server isn’t offering you enough features that some of the best DNS public/private servers offer, such as privacy, parental controls, and high redundancy.
